LAPACK 3.11.0
LAPACK: Linear Algebra PACKage

◆ dlat2s()

subroutine dlat2s ( character  UPLO,
integer  N,
double precision, dimension( lda, * )  A,
integer  LDA,
real, dimension( ldsa, * )  SA,
integer  LDSA,
integer  INFO 
)

DLAT2S converts a double-precision triangular matrix to a single-precision triangular matrix.

Purpose:
 DLAT2S converts a DOUBLE PRECISION triangular matrix, SA, to a SINGLE
 PRECISION triangular matrix, A.

 RMAX is the overflow for the SINGLE PRECISION arithmetic
 DLAS2S checks that all the entries of A are between -RMAX and
 RMAX. If not the conversion is aborted and a flag is raised.

 This is an auxiliary routine so there is no argument checking.
Parameters
[in]UPLO
          UPLO is CHARACTER*1
          = 'U':  A is upper triangular;
          = 'L':  A is lower triangular.
[in]N
          N is INTEGER
          The number of rows and columns of the matrix A.  N >= 0.
[in]A
          A is D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ension (LDA,N)
          On entry, the N-by-N triangular coefficient matrix A.
[in]LDA
          LDA is INTEGER
          The leading dimension of the array A.  LDA >= max(1,N).
[out]SA
          SA is REAL array, dimension (LDSA,N)
          Only the UPLO part of SA is referenced.  On exit, if INFO=0,
          the N-by-N coefficient matrix SA; if INFO>0, the content of
          the UPLO part of SA is unspecified.
[in]LDSA
          LDSA is INTEGER
          The leading dimension of the array SA.  LDSA >= max(1,M).
[out]INFO
          INFO is INTEGER
          = 0:  successful exit.
          = 1:  an entry of the matrix A is greater than the SINGLE
                PRECISION overflow threshold, in this case, the content
                of the UPLO part of SA in exit is unspecified.
